THE I4C 2015 EVENT PROGRAMME

Join us for a special 5th Anniversary Celebration. All wineries participating in the i4c must commit to having a winemaker or winery owner pouring at all events listed below (unless noted as optional). Please note that a detailed itinerary will be forwarded to each winery prior to the event.

THURSDAY, JULY 16

· Private meetings with LCBO buyers and executive team (must be pre-booked)

· Winemaker Orientation Session

· Chairman’s Dinner for all winemakers and key sponsors, LCBO

FRIDAY, JULY 17

· The School of Cool – a series of panel discussions about viticulture and winemaking in cool climate regions.

· Trade and Industry tasting (500 guests from Toronto, Southern Ontario and upstate New York)

· Barrels & Bonfires - first consumer event tasting (500 guests). Features live bands, gourmet BBQ and bonfires in Niagara vineyard

SATURDAY, JULY 18

· Explore Niagara – Chardonnay-inspired tastings, luncheons and events hosted by Niagara wineries (optional)

· Guided Vineyard Tour – in-depth tour of 3 Niagara vineyards hosted by their winemakers. Exclusive to participating wineries and media (optional)

· Cool Chardonnay World Tour – The gala event! 2-hour Grand Tasting followed by Sparkling Chardonnay and Oyster Reception. Grand Dinner and live entertainment to follow. (800 guests)

SUNDAY, JULY 19

· Moveable Feast Brunch – grand finale of the weekend. Artisan brunch with tasting in the vineyard (300 guests)

Airport shuttles to and from Toronto Pearson and Buffalo International airport and all transportation to i4c events provided for guest winemakers. Accommodation at the i4c host hotel is provided for three nights (Thursday, Friday, Saturday – 1 room per winery).

Keynote speakers: Matt Kramer (Wine Spectator, USA), Stephen Brook (Decanter Magazine, UK) and Steven Spurrier (Decanter Magazine, UK).

Summer 2009: A handful of winemakers lounged in lawn chairs around a summer fire celebrating the success of one of their own. They gathered to raise a toast to the Canadian wine that had just triumphed at the 2009 Cellier Wine Awards in Montreal. In Canada’s own version of Bottle Shock – a Niagara wine won the prestigious award, surpassing Burgundian and California Chardonnays in a blind taste test. (The wine: Claystone Terrace Chardonnay 2005 from Le Clos Jordanne.) The significance of this win wasn’t lost on those celebrating, and the wheels were turning as the glasses were swirling.
